Nightfall In Suomi: Finnish Tales Of The Dark And Surreal


I took a crack at this list a while ago and then scrapped it. Time for the revival. The idea here is simple enough. For quite a while now Finland seems to have established a formidable reputation for interpretations of metal that are just all around more mindbending, forward thinking and subversive than much of their other counterparts in the international community. This is most noticeable in the realms of black and doom metal, which will be the focus of this list. More or less from the 90s on, much experimentation along the darker, more esoteric lines has been taking place within these arenas of Finnish metal, and the trend continues today. 4. Skepticism - Stormcrowfleet
Arguably the inaugural funeral doom album, here the Finns in Skepticism established many important staples of the style to come: slow, "funereal" paced doom, heavy as thunder guitars, and a penchant for eerie, dreamlike atmosphere via intense, stimulating keyboard usage. Over 20 years later, this album remains immensely respected for a reason.
5. Woods Of Belial - Baxabaxaxaxaxabaxaxaxaxa! 666 Yndstr Draconis
The spiritual forefathers of so called "dissonant black metal," Woods Of Belial were flirting with grinding, atonal experimentation well before it reached a wider audience with the likes of Blut Aus Nord and Deathspell Omega. It's difficult to really put a label on this music, as it's quite layered and multidimensional, but boiling down to it it's a bizarre, nightmarish fusion of black metal, doom, and industrial music. The result is nothing short of haunting, and the piercing, Wrest-like shrieks of Ville Sorvali are the icing on the cake.

7. Horse Latitudes - Gathering
Horse Latitudes are an unusual trio for sure. Laughing in the face of "it has to have guitar to be metal" type idiots, these Finns craft their doom with no guitar, TWO bassists, a drummer, synths, and a vocalist. 14. Atomikylä - Keräily
Atomikylä is the result of the merging of two formidable forces in Finland's psychedelic underground, featuring Vesa and Jukka from Dark Budda Rising and Ontto and Jun-His from Oranssi Pazuzu. 17. Oranssi Pazuzu - Värähtelijä
A growing favorite of Finnish metal for many as of late, Oranssi Pazuzu have been on an upward climb through the lands of black metal and psychedelia since their powerful 2009 debut.
